G-Dragon’s private Instagram account has reportedly been hacked, revealing pictures of the South Korean rapper with his rumored Japanese girlfriend Nana Komatsu.

Kwon Ji-yong, who uses the stage name G-Dragon (Ji became G, while Yong means dragon in Korean), has an official Instagram account — “xxxibgdrgn” — but “peaceminusone” was reportedly his personal handle that was hacked. The settings on his personal account were allegedly changed to public from private after the attack.

The personal account revealed a number of close pictures of the two, adding fuel to the existing rumors that have surrounded them especially after they were spotted wearing the same styled white bracelet — similar to couple jewelry. G-Dragon and Nana were also a part of a photo shoot for Nylon Magazine’s May 2016 issue.

Fellow BIGBANG member Taeyang even commented on one of the posts of the leaked account, writing, “Let’s write a song. The title will be ‘Lover,’” allkpop.com reported.

The account has since been deleted.

Both YG Entertainment and G-Dragon have not made any comments regarding the alleged hack, and reports say that it is highly unlikely that the company will comment on the matter.
